    Prominent Grade II Listed licensed restaurant in Reading Town Centre available For Sale Freehold or To Let

    Description

    The Corn Stores is a four storey Grade II Listed terraced property of brick construction with a part stone façade beneath a pitched slate roof with a parapet gable.

    Location

    Reading is a large town situated within Berkshire approximately 40 miles west of London. The town benefits from excellent transport links with accessible rail services and road networks. London Heathrow Airport is located circa 25 miles away.

    The property fronts Forbury Road, a short walk from Reading railway station which has direct routes London via the overground and underground. The immediate area comprises mainly offices with Friar Street, Broad Street and The Oracle Shopping Centre nearby comprising a number of shops, restaurants, cafes, pubs and bars.

    The accommodation comprises the following areas:

    The pub is laid out over ground, first, second and third floors.

    Ground Floor
    The ground floor provides a main bar servery and restaurant area for circa 50covers seated and a reception area. Ancillary areas provide three customer WC’s, accessible WC and a number of stores with access to the dumb waiter.

    First Floor
    The first floor provides further restaurant area and dedicated bar servery for circa45 covers seated and a mezzanine for a further circa 20 covers seated, wash/prep room with access to the dumb waiter as well as access to the rear service staircase.

    Second Floor
    The second floor provides a fully fitted commercial kitchen with industrial fridge-freezer, wash/prep area and three customer WC’s as well as access to the rear service staircase.

    Third Floor
    The third floor provides a further lounge area with dedicated bar servery for circa33 covers seated, customer WC, boiler room/storage, staff room, staff WC as well as access to the rear service staircase.

    External
    The external areas provides a decked trade area to the rear for circa 10 covers and a bin store.

    Planning

    The property is Grade II Listed but is not situated within a conservation area.
